How to build a DIY LiFePO4 battery box?

The first step in building a DIY LifePO4 battery box is to choose the right box for your project. The battery box should be durable, heat-resistant, and capable of safely housing the LifePO4 battery. Look for a box made of materials such as ABS plastic or aluminum, as they offer good thermal conductivity and are resistant to impact and corrosion.

How do I Build A LiFePO4 pack cell?

Step-by-Step Guide to Building Your LiFePO4 Pack Cells: Grade A LiFePO4 cells (EVE, CATL). Avoid mismatched voltages (>0.05V variance). ≥50mA balancing current. Overcharge/discharge protection. Temperature monitoring (DALY, JK BMS recommended). Connectors: Pure nickel strips (low resistance) or busbars.

How do you protect a LiFePO4 battery?

No protection, dead pack. Arrange cells snugly in your DIY LiFePO4 battery box. Drill vent holes (heat kills cells), add padding (vibration cracks them), and seal edges (moisture's a killer). Test fit—loose cells shift and short. Line the battery box with fire-resistant materials (e.g., ceramic fiber blanket).
